[libcamera-devel] [PATCH v2 05/24] libcamera: controls: Index ControlList by unsigned int

Jacopo Mondi jacopo at jmondi.org
Fri Nov 15 17:08:01 CET 2019


Hi Laurent,

On Fri, Nov 08, 2019 at 10:53:50PM +0200, Laurent Pinchart wrote:
> In preparation for serialization, index the ControlList by unsigned int.
> This will allow deserializing a ControlList without requiring external
> information.
